How Can We Share the Gospel with People Who Don’t Seem Willing to Listen? (Video)

Aaron Klemm (from Summit Ministries in Colorado) talks with J. Warner Wallace as part of the of the Summit Forum about the challenge of sharing the Gospel with people who seem completely disinterested. How are we to engage people who are even opposed to the claims of Christianity? For more information about the incredible two-week worldview conferences offered by Summit Ministries (J. J. Warner Wallace is a Dateline featured cold-case homicide detective, popular national speaker and best-selling author. He continues to consult on cold-case investigations while serving as a Senior Fellow at the Colson Center for Christian Worldview. He is also an Adj. Professor of Christian Apologetics at Talbot School of Theology, Biola University, and a faculty member at Summit Ministries. He holds a BA in Design (from CSULB), an MA in Architecture (from UCLA), and an MA in Theological Studies (from Gateway Seminary).
